Transaction 084b5fc603c664e42a58e3bb8b3c231b804adccf26231fd8fed56a07f0b8b810
1 Input
1 Output
-
084b5fc603c664e42a58e3bb8b3c231b804adccf26231fd8fed56a07f0b8b810:0
- value
- 1316678
- script pubkey
- OP_0 OP_PUSHBYTES_20 ce2570566da2759878ff0df250734aaac902cbb0
- address
- bc1qecjhq4nd5f6es78lphe9qu624tys9jas3rkk75